Gate Menu
Key Sequence: Measure > Domain Selection > Gate
This menu description is continued on the next page.
Gate Function
Off Display On: Press this soft key to toggle the Gate Function status to
Off, Display, or On.
When set to Off, the gate is not displayed on the screen nor applied to
the data.
When set to Display, the gate shape is displayed on the screen but the
gate filtering is not applied to the data.
When set to On, the gate shape is displayed on the screen, and the
gate filtering is applied to the data.
Start Gate: Press this soft key to set the start Gate value. The values will be
in units of time if the active trace is in the Time Domain, or in units of distance
if the active trace is in the Distance Domain. Use the arrow keys, the rotary
knob, or the number keypad to set a Gate value. When using the number
keypad, the menu displays soft keys with seconds (s), milliseconds (ms),
microseconds (µs), nanoseconds (ns), or picoseconds (ps), if in the Time
Domain. Otherwise, it displays meters (m), centimeters (cm), or
millimeters (mm) as units, if in Distance Domain. Pressing the Enter key has
the same effect as pressing the seconds (s) soft key or the meter (m) soft key.
If the “Application Options Menu (VNA Mode)” menu is used to set units in
feet rather than meters, then the distance settings are in feet (ft) only, and
pressing the Enter key sets the units to feet.
Stop Gate: Press this soft key to set the stop Gate in either time or distance
units, depending on whether the active trace is in the Time Domain or the
Distance Domain. In time domain, the units are in seconds (s),
milliseconds (ms), microseconds (µs), nanoseconds (ns), or
picoseconds (ps). In distance domain, the units are in meters (m),
centimeters (cm), or millimeters (mm). If the “Application Options Menu (VNA
Mode)” menu is used to set units in feet rather than meters, then the distance
settings are in feet (ft) only.
